Indications & Clinical Uses

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int combines ibuprofen, an NSAID, with pseudoephedrine, a nasal decongestant, to address pain‑related and nasal congestion conditions.

  • Headache: provides analgesic relief while easing associated nasal congestion.
  • Fever: lowers body temperature and reduces sinus pressure.
  • Common cold: alleviates sinus pain and nasal blockage.

How It Works

  • Ibuprofen inhibits cyclo‑oxygenase (COX‑1 and COX‑2) enzymes, decreasing prostaglandin synthesis and thereby reducing pain, inflammation and fever. Pseudoephedrine acts as a sympathomimetic, stimulating α‑adrenergic receptors in nasal mucosal vessels, causing vasoconstriction and reduced swelling, which eases nasal congestion.

Side Effects

Common Side Effects

  • Nausea: mild stomach upset may occur.
  • Dyspepsia: indigestion or heartburn.
  • Dizziness: transient light‑headedness.
  • Headache: occasional rebound headache.
  • Insomnia: difficulty sleeping.
  • Increased blood pressure: mild rise in systolic pressure.

Serious or Rare Side Effects

  • Gastrointestinal bleeding: ulceration or hemorrhage.
  • Severe allergic reaction: rash, swelling, anaphylaxis.
  • Liver injury: elevated enzymes or hepatitis.
  • Renal impairment: reduced kidney function.
  • Severe hypertension: marked rise in blood pressure.
  • Cardiovascular events: increased risk of heart attack or stroke.

Precautions & Warnings

Before using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int, consider the following precautions:

  • Pregnancy: avoid in the third trimester due to fetal risk.
  • Cardiovascular disease: use with caution as NSAIDs may increase risk.
  • Hypertension: monitor blood pressure regularly.
  • Asthma: pseudoephedrine may exacerbate bronchospasm.
  • Gastrointestinal ulcer: increased risk of bleeding.
  • Store at ambient temperature: keep in the original pack, protect from moisture.

Avoid Interactions

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int may interact with several medicines.

Major Interactions (Avoid)

  • MAO inhibitors: risk of hypertensive crisis.
  • Anticoagulants: increased bleeding tendency.
  • Lithium: pseudoephedrine may raise lithium levels.

Moderate Interactions (Monitor Closely)

  • Beta‑blockers: may diminish decongestant effect.
  • Diuretics: may increase risk of hypertension.
  • SSRIs: may elevate bleeding risk.

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int is indicated for the temporary relief of mild to moderate pain, reduction of fever, and alleviation of nasal congestion associated with common cold, sinusitis, or allergic rhinitis. It combines an NSAID with a decongestant to address both pain and nasal blockage in adults.

Ibuprofen, one of the active ingredients, blocks cyclo‑oxygenase enzymes (COX‑1 and COX‑2), which reduces the formation of prostaglandins—chemicals that cause pain, inflammation, and fever. This action provides analgesic, anti‑inflammatory, and antipyretic effects.

Compared with single‑ingredient NSAIDs,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int adds a decongestant, making it useful when pain co‑exists with nasal congestion. Unlike pure decongestant tablets, it also offers analgesic and antipyretic benefits, providing a broader symptom‑relief profile for cold‑related discomfort.

Ibuprom Zatoki Sprint should be stored at ambient temperature, below 25 °C, in its original packaging. Keep the container tightly closed, protect it from moisture and direct sunlight, and keep it out of reach of children.

The product is taken orally with a full glass of water. It may be taken with or without food, but taking it with food can reduce stomach irritation. Swallow the tablet whole; do not crush or chew it.

Serious risks include gastrointestinal bleeding or ulceration, severe allergic reactions such as anaphylaxis, significant elevation of blood pressure, renal impairment, and rare liver injury. Patients should seek immediate medical attention if they experience symptoms like vomiting blood, severe rash, or sudden swelling.

Individuals with known hypersensitivity to ibuprofen, pseudoephedrine, or any component of the formulation should avoid it. It is also contraindicated in patients with active peptic ulcer disease, severe uncontrolled hypertension, recent coronary artery bypass grafting, or those taking monoamine oxidase inhibitors.
